Zalcman Conjecture for Starlike Mappings in Higher Dimensions
Abstract
Counterexamples show that many results in the geometric function theory of one complex variable are not applicable for several complex variables. In this paper, we obtain sharp bounds for the Zalcman functional for $n=3$ associated with the starlike mappings defined on the unit ball in a complex Banach space and on the unit polydisk in $\mathbb{C}^n$. These results confirm the validity of the Zalcman conjecture in higher dimensions for $n=3$.
